Katni (MP), June 28  

Miffed over poor marks in examination, three female students allegedly smeared their teacher’s face with black ink following which a case was registered against them, police said on Tuesday.

The incident took place yesterday when the three class XII students—Purnima Pyasi, Shivani Pyasi and Pallavi Agrawal—all aged 18, blackened their teacher, Rekha Gupta’s (35) face with ink at the school, over getting low marks in Physics practical test, district Superintendent of Police Gaurav Rajput said.

The matter is of Government Senior Secondary School in the town, Rajpur said, adding that the accused are at large.

The three girls were booked under the IPC Sections 353 (assault or criminal force to deter public servant from discharge of his duty), 186 (obstructing public servant in discharge of public functions), 294 (obscene acts), 506 (punishment for criminal intimidation) rw 34 (common intention), the SP said.

He said that a hunt has been launched to arrest the students. — PTI
